Output af66f7d5fe7c24ddc706f316bb06e2312857c4e96b2948dcb188aa35ca39fe4c:0

value
1380936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f084a31518dd13f580f4b49a141c8e68dc6cd0a OP_EQUAL
address
38tuEgfw6HRgctDmWkNGbxWd8uEbFNdRT2
transaction
af66f7d5fe7c24ddc706f316bb06e2312857c4e96b2948dcb188aa35ca39fe4c
spent
true